drupal安装update manage模块失败的解决方法

zhangzhijun 2次浏览 0个评论

drupal 10版本,扩展模块中选择update manage模块,点击安装,提示update.settings已存在,安装失败。提示如下错误:

Configuration objects (update.settings) provided by update already exist in active configuration

查询drupal官方,可以使用如下方法解决。

进入vendor/bin目录,执行如下命令:

./drush php-eval "\Drupal::keyValue('system.schema')->delete('update_test_0');"
./drush config:delete update.settings

重新安装update manage模块,安装成果。

若本机安装的是php8.2或其他版,执行上述命令时提示php不存在,可通过如下命令创建php可执行文件:

ln -s  /usr/bin/php82 /usr/bin/php

/usr/bin/php82是php8.2的安装目录,若在其他目录,做相应的替换即可。

若是其他模块安装失败,则只需将update修改为其他模块名称即可。

版权申明:

本博客所有文章除特别声明外均采用 BY-NC-SA 4.0 许可协议。依据 BY-NC-SA 4.0 许可协议,转载请附上原文出处链接及本声明。

原文链接: https://zhangzhijun.life/drupalanzhuangupdate-managemokuaishibaidejiejuefangfa.html

Default Avatar

评论

此字段内容将保密,不会被其他人看见。